What are some common challenges faced by remote C# game developers, and how can they be effectively managed?

Remote C# Game Developers often encounter challenges such as coordinating with geographically dispersed teams, maintaining clear communication, and managing version control on collaborative projects. Utilizing tools like Slack, Jira, and Git can help streamline communication and workflow. Regular video meetings and detailed documentation are also crucial for staying aligned with the team’s goals and ensuring smooth integration of code contributions. Building strong self-discipline and setting structured work hours can further enhance productivity in a remote environment.

What does a remote C# game developer do?

A remote C# game developer designs and builds interactive games using the C# programming language, typically with game engines like Unity. Their responsibilities include writing code for gameplay mechanics, optimizing performance, fixing bugs, and collaborating with other team members such as artists and designers. Working remotely, they use communication tools to stay connected and manage tasks, allowing them to contribute to projects from anywhere. This role requires strong programming skills, problem-solving abilities, and a passion for creating engaging gaming experiences.

The main difference between a C# Game Developer Remote and a Unity Developer Remote lies in their focus. C# Game Developers have broader skills in C# programming and may work across multiple engines, while Unity Developers specialize in Unity, which heavily relies on C#. Both roles are remote and industry-focused, but the Unity Developer role is more specific to projects using the Unity engine.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a C# game developer remote?

To thrive as a C# Game Developer in a remote setting, you need strong programming skills in C#, a solid understanding of object-oriented design, and experience with game development frameworks like Unity, often backed by a relevant degree or portfolio. Familiarity with version control systems (e.g., Git), bug tracking tools, and collaborative platforms such as Jira or Slack is typically required. Excellent problem-solving, self-motivation, and communication skills are essential for effective teamwork and project delivery in a distributed environment. These competencies ensure efficient code development, smooth collaboration, and timely project completion in remote game development roles.

We are seeking an experienced Guidewire ClaimCenter Developer to be a deep technical expert in the property & casualty insurance claim domain. In this role, you will design and code scalable solutions, influence architecture, and provide guidance through technical excellence - not people management. You will work on Guidewire ClaimCenter and its surrounding middleware (Java/SpringBoot, AWS SQS/SNS, AWS Lambdas, AWSPostgreSQL,etc...).

Position Responsibilities:

  • Design robust, high-performance solutions across systems and services
  • Serve as a key technical contributor on critical projects or initiatives within the property & casualty insurance claim domain
  • Act as a resource for others by sharing deep technical knowledge and context - without formal leadership or management duties
  • Evaluate and advocate for improvements in system architecture, technical standards, and development processes
  • Collaborate with stakeholders across engineering and product to align technical implementation with business needs
  • Create proof of concepts to demonstrate capabilities
  • Enforce standard coding and security best practices
  • Work within SAFe (Scaled Agile Framework)

Position Qualifications:

  • Bachelor's degree in computer science, computer engineering, or a related field; advanced degree preferred
  • Guidewire ClaimCenter experience is required
  • Minimum of 8 years of developer experience with at least 2 years ina senioror lead capacity.
  • Expert-level understanding of the full SDLC
  • Ability to identify bottlenecks or inefficiencies in the software development lifecycle and propose improvements
  • Deep familiarity with wide range of software design patterns and architectural principles, applying them to design scalable and maintainable systems
  • Knowledge of auto insurance; commercial & personal auto lines a bonus
  • Expertise with most of the following:
    • Standard design patterns
    • CI/CD, Containerization and Orchestration
    • Unit testing and integration testing
    • Version control systems (e.g. Git)
    • RESTful APIs and microservices
    • AI Prompt/Agentic Engineering
    • Monitoring and logging via tools like AppDynamics and Splunk
    • Languages such as Java, Gosu, Kotlin, HTML/CSS, JavaScript, TypeScript
    • Spring Boot and container orchestration (EKS/ECS)
    • SQL and secure coding practices
    • Cloud-native architecture and AWS services
    • Build tools & dependency management using Maven or Gradle
    • Frameworks such as Angular, React, Vue
    • Responsive Design and Progressive Web Apps
    • Build tools & packaging managers such as Webpack/NPM
    • Guidewire InsuranceSuite (ClaimCenter, PolicyCenter, BillingCenter)
    • Guidewire InsuranceSuite's PCF, message queues, business rules
    • Screen design using Guidewire InsuranceSuite's PCF
    • Guidewire InsuranceSuite's database model
    • Guidewire InsuranceSuite's assignment rules
    • Integrations with internal systems and vendors using Guidewire InsuranceSuite's REST APIs, messaging queues, and batches
    • Troubleshooting and resolving InsuranceSuite issues
    • Guidewire Profiler to analyze performance issues
  • Guidewire Cloud InsuranceSuite Professional Developer certification is preferred but not required
